Japan amends nutrient labelling standards, on-label claim requirements based on new data
The Japanese government has amended labelling regulations based on new consumer data, which will see changes to nutrient labelling values as well as requirements to make on-label nutritional claims.... Read more

South Korea tightens governance for processed foods, caffeine and sweetener labelling
The South Korean government has confirmed that food companies will be required to comply with new, stricter labelling regulations governing processed foods, caffeine warnings and sweetener content by latest 2028.... Read more
